Pretty flowers reminiscent of small sunflowers and readily visited by insects. The flowers are long lasting, continue to bloom and require no dead heading. Suitable for beds and window boxes. Mexican Creeping Zinnias thrive best in full sun but can also grow on warm sites in half shade.

Characteristics
Botanical name: Sanvitalia procumbensFlower colour: yellowVegetation period: annualUse of flowers and herbs: Balcony/pots, Good for insects and beesHeight in cm: 20
Cultivation
Seed required for 1000 plants (g): 1Planting distance (cm): 20 x 25Sowing depth: ca. 0.5 cm
propagated by
Biozüchtergarten / Peggy Giertz
In her organic breeding farm, Peggy Giertz breeds and propagates seeds for vegetables and flowers following biodynamic principles. The farm is located in Altglobsow, northern Brandenburg.
